UAE to repair 154 schools in Yemen

Emirates Red Crescent (ERC) has begun the first phase of its project to renovate and repair 154 schools and educational institutions in Yemen.

During this phase, around 123 education institutions will be repaired as part of the ERC's continuing efforts to promote services in the educational sector, which has badly hit by the ongoing strife in Yemen.  

The renovation work is currently underway in another 31 schools, as part of the second phase of the rehabilitation of schools, which are expected to open soon.

The educational authorities in Yemen have expressed their appreciation to the ERC for supporting the educational sector.
